Neighborhood Walk:
Main Street Shop Hop
START NEPTOON RECORDS
END SHAMEFUL TIKI ROOM
LENGTH 1KM, ONE TO THREE HOURS
Vancouver's hippest strip is ideal for those who like to browse in some of the
city's coolest indie stores.
Hop off southbound bus number 3 around 18th Ave. Start at indie-favorite
Neptoon Records ( Click here ) for some cool vinyl that's way more hip than you
are. Then, nip across the street to the smashing little designer shop Smoking
Lily ( Click here ) - especially if you're an intellectual clotheshorse. The staff here
is ever-friendly and they'll have plenty of additional suggestions for what to see
on your walk.
Further south, you can can dip into the vintage clothing racks at Front &
Company ( Click here ). If you've always wanted a 1950s crushed-velvet smoking
jacket to wear with your jeans, this is the place to find it. But it's not only togs: the
store does a cool line in kitsch giftware, too. At this point, you should also begin to
notice your surroundings: check the painted wall murals on the sides of many
buildings just off Main and look out for the steaming coffee cup motifs em-
blazened in the sidewalk concrete.
From here, re-cross to the west side of the street and if it's time to eat, join the
throng at the popular neighborhood restaurant
Crave ( Click here ) . Consider a
seat on the hidden patio.
Across the street you'll find one of the city's most eclectic stores, the Re-
gional Assembly of Text ( Click here ) , where you can indulge your fetish for
sumptuous writing paper, old-fashioned typewriters and all manner of stationery
items. Pick the right day for your visit and join the hipsters at the monthly letter-
writing social club.
Continue south to the area's other top indie record shop Red Cat Records
( Click here ) . Peruse the CDs and vinyl and ask the staff for tips on who to see in
town - tickets are available here for area shows. End your crawl with a cocktail at
the delightful
Shameful Tiki Room ( Click here ) .
